Formerly known as "Language Learning with Netflix," Language REACTOR has evolved from a niche browser extension into a powerful utility for consuming native media. Its mission is to bridge the gap between entertainment and education, effectively turning passive video consumption into an active learning session. Language REACTOR operates primarily as a Chrome extension that overlays advanced subtitle controls on platforms like Netflix and YouTube. Its core offerings revolve around dual-subtitle display, pop-up dictionaries, and the ability to catalog vocabulary directly from real-world context. It targets the intermediate-to-advanced learner who feels stifled by gamified apps and craves authentic input.
Founded in 2007 in Berlin, Babbel was the world's first language learning app and remains a market leader. Unlike community-driven platforms, Babbel relies on a team of over 150 linguists and educators to craft its courses. Its background is rooted in didactic precision; the primary focus is on getting users to speak conversationally as quickly as possible. Babbel offers fully encapsulated courses across 14 languages, covering grammar, vocabulary, and cultural nuances. It positions itself as a digital classroom, emphasizing a logical progression from A1 (Beginner) to B2 (Upper Intermediate) levels of the Common European Framework of Reference for Languages (CEFR).

Feature Comparison Matrix
| Feature Category | Language REACTOR | Babbel |
|---|---|---|
| Primary Methodology | Contextual Immersion (Input-based) | Didactic Instruction (Output-focused) |
| Content Source | Third-party media (Netflix, YouTube, Local Files) | Proprietary, in-house created lessons |
| Vocabulary Tools | contextual, click-to-save dictionary | Spaced Repetition System (SRS) & Review Manager |
| Grammar Instruction | Implicit (deduced from subtitles) | Explicit (pop-up tips and dedicated lessons) |
| Audio/Speaking | Native speaker audio (from video) | Speech recognition technology for pronunciation |
| Offline Capabilities | Limited (requires video streaming usually) | High (lessons downloadable for offline use) |
Language REACTOR utilizes a discovery-based methodology. Users watch a movie, pause line-by-line, and analyze sentence structures using dual subtitles (Target Language and Mother Tongue). The content format is video-centric, relying on the infinite library of streaming services.
Conversely, Babbel utilizes a blend of behaviorist and cognitive methodologies. Lessons are short (10-15 minutes) and comprised of fill-in-the-blanks, matching pairs, and dialogue simulations. The content format is text and audio-heavy, designed to reduce cognitive load and prevent the overwhelm often associated with native media.
Babbel excels in tracking. It visualizes daily streaks, lesson completion percentages, and review schedules. Customization is handled via the "Review Manager," which allows users to practice mistakes via flashcards, listening, or speaking.
Language REACTOR offers a different type of customization. Users can hide blurred subtitles until they hover over them, forcing mental recall. Progress tracking is less about "course completion" and more about vocabulary accumulation. The platform highlights known words in different colors, visually representing the user's growing lexicon across different videos.
Language REACTOR is, by definition, an integration tool. It does not stand alone as a mobile app in the traditional sense but acts as a layer on top of other services. Its API capabilities are internal; it hooks into the subtitle rendering engines of Netflix and YouTube. For advanced users, Language REACTOR supports export functionality. Users can export their saved words and sentences into CSV formats or directly to Anki, a popular flashcard app. This interoperability makes it a favorite among "power users" who build their own study systems.
Babbel operates as a "walled garden." Its integration options are limited to syncing progress across devices (Web, iOS, Android). While Babbel has explored B2B APIs for corporate language training integration into HR systems, it offers limited developer support for individual users. There is no public API to extract your vocabulary list to third-party tools, which reinforces the platform's goal of keeping the user within its ecosystem for all learning activities.
Babbel boasts a polished, minimalist interface. The navigation is linear, guiding the user from Lesson 1 to Lesson 2 with very little friction. The orange and white color scheme is clean, and accessibility is high due to large text and clear audio buttons.
Language REACTOR, however, introduces a complex UI overlay. When activated, it shrinks the video player to make room for a sidebar of subtitles. The screen can become cluttered with dual subs, playback controls, and dictionary pop-ups. For a tech-savvy user, this is a command center; for a casual user, it can be overwhelming. The user experience depends heavily on the screen size—it is excellent on a desktop monitor but struggles on smaller laptop screens or tablets.
Babbel is universally compatible across mobile and desktop. Its lessons are optimized for touch interfaces. Language REACTOR is predominantly a desktop experience (Chrome/Edge extension). While they have attempted mobile solutions (a specific mode for YouTube on mobile browsers), it remains a friction-heavy experience compared to a native app.
Babbel, being a subscription-heavy enterprise, offers robust customer support including email, chatbots, and an extensive knowledge base. Response times are generally under 24 hours.
Language REACTOR operates more like a lean startup or indie-developer project. Support is largely community-driven via forums and Discord channels. While the developers are active, the lack of a dedicated 24/7 support team means technical glitches with Netflix updates can sometimes take days to resolve.
Babbel offers "Babbel Live," a supplemental service offering tutor-led classes, and "Babbel Magazine," which provides cultural context. Language REACTOR relies on the internet as its supplemental material. By linking to machine translations and external dictionaries, it leverages existing web resources rather than creating new ones.
Babbel is the clear winner for corporate training. Its structured reporting and verifiable completion certificates make it ideal for HR departments tracking employee upskilling. Language REACTOR is less suited for institutional mandates because it is difficult to verify if a user actually "learned" or just watched a movie.
For the travel enthusiast needing to order food in two weeks, Babbel is superior. It prioritizes survival phrases and travel vocabulary. However, for the individual learner who wants to understand the slang used in a Korean drama or a French comedy, Language REACTOR is the only viable option. It facilitates immersion learning in a way that standard apps cannot replicate.
Language REACTOR operates on a Freemium model. The free version is highly functional, offering dual subs and basic dictionary lookups. The "Pro" tier (roughly $5/month) unlocks advanced features like saving unlimited phrases and machine translation comparisons. The value proposition is high utility for a low cost.
Babbel follows a standard SaaS pricing model, ranging from roughly $13.95 for a single month to $6.95/month for an annual commitment. They also offer a Lifetime subscription. The value proposition here is "outcome assurance"—you are paying for a guaranteed curriculum designed by experts.
Babbel offers the first lesson of every course for free and a 20-day money-back guarantee, allowing users to test the structured curriculum risk-free. Language REACTOR allows users to use the core features indefinitely without paying, acting as an unlimited trial with feature gates.
In the realm of education technology, completion rates are a standard metric. Babbel reports high engagement due to gamification elements. However, "completion" in Language REACTOR is subjective. You don't "complete" a movie in a learning sense; you consume it.
Babbel is highly stable, hosting its own content. Language REACTOR is dependent on the stability of Netflix and YouTube. If Netflix changes its player code (which happens), Language REACTOR can break temporarily. This makes Babbel the more stable platform, while Language REACTOR is more volatile but potentially more powerful.

Q: Can I use Language REACTOR on a tablet?
A: It is difficult. Language REACTOR is designed as a desktop Chrome/Edge extension. While some workarounds exist, the experience is not optimized for touch screens.
Q: Does Babbel include video content?
A: Babbel is primarily audio and text-based. While it uses images, it does not feature full-length video content or movies like Language REACTOR does.
Q: Is Language REACTOR free?
A: Yes, the core features are free. A Pro subscription is available for advanced saving features and additional translation options.
Q: Can I import my own vocabulary into Babbel?
A: No, Babbel is a closed ecosystem. You must follow their curriculum, though you can choose which specific courses (e.g., Business, Travel) to take.
Q: Which tool is better for Japanese?
A: Language REACTOR is often preferred for Japanese due to the vast amount of anime and drama content available on Netflix, combined with the tool's ability to handle Kanji/Furigana (depending on settings). Babbel’s Asian language courses are generally considered less comprehensive than their European counterparts.
